In my opinion, there is a possibility of settlement. Parties are
apprised of the process of Lok Adalat. They are willing to settle the
matter before Lok Adalat.
continuous Lok Adalat held on each day and cases have to be referred for
the said daily Lok Adalat. This is a fit case to refer to the continuous Lok
Adalat.
The procedure devised by DLSA for referring the matter to
Lok Adalat is that file has to be sent to the Ld Secretary, District Legal
Service Authority for further directions who may assign it to the Lok
Adalat. In view thereof, it is directed that file be place before Sh Hem
Raj, Ld Secretary, North District Legal Services Authority at 12 Noon
today itself for referring the same to Evening Lok Adalat. Ahlamd shall
Secretary. The matter shall be taken up again before this court as per the
directions of Lok Adalat. The Lok Adalat may, if deemed fit secure the
settlement with the accused.

The present case was registered on the statement of complainant
that on 28.07.2008 his daughter Jyoti left house but did not return. On the
basis of the statement of the complainant present FIR was registered and the
investigation was conducted. During the investigation daughter of complainant
Jyoti returned home. The statement of daughter of complainant i.e. Jyoti was
recorded U/s 164 Cr.P.C vide Ld. MM wherein the Jyoti had not leveled any
allegations against anybody. Today the complainant has submitted that he has
no objection if the present cancellation report be accepted. Separate statement
complainant the present cancellation is accepted. File be consigned to Record
Room after due compliance.
